Bill from Lawson recently brought in his Alfa Romeo 156 to have the timing belt replaced and a knock in the front suspension fixed.

The timing belt needs to be replaced every 60,000 km or 3 years, which ever comes first. This is very important as there has been many cases of timing belt failure which can cause expensive engine damage.

The front suspension knock is a common problem and was solved by replacing the front sway bar rod and bushes.
